I build melodies and songs with my students by encouraging them to create three notes, then we take turns adding notes ~ and memorizing the melody as it grows. Sometimes we add chords. It’s a great way to encourage creativity, strengthen the ear and musical memory, and have fun!

My student Simon Englehardt and I came up with a lovely ditty called D. Thing.

The Seattle Composers Alliance recently called for new music for string quartet, so I arranged our masterpiece for string quartet! It will premiere at the Chapel Performance Space in Wallingford on February 16, 2023! All ages are welcome.

Congratulations, Simon!
